Filing 8 OPINION AND ORDER that Defendants Chris Wilson and Pete Smith's Motion to Dismiss Complaint or Motion to Transfer Venue 4 is GRANTED IN PART and DENIED IN PART. Defendants' Motion to Dismiss the Complaint for improper venue is DENIED. De fendants Motion to Transfer Venue is GRANTED. Defendant's Motion to Dismiss Plaintiff's claims against Defendants in their official capacities is GRANTED. IT IS FURTHER ORDERED that this action is hereby TRANSFERRED to the United States District Court for the Middle District of Georgia. Signed by Judge William S. Duffey, Jr on 11/7/2015. (anc) |
